- Sketching the graph of a function following the eight-step procedure of finding its: domain, intercepts, symmetry, asymptotes, intervals of increase and decrease, local extrema, concavity and inflection points, and graphing. Examples of a polynomial and rational function. #mathtvwithprofessorv #curvesketching #calculus #mathvideos #math #youtubemath #calculusvideos #graphing #polynomial #rationalfunctions #increasing #decreasing #localextrema #concavity #inflectionpoints
